The head of the Philippine Amusement and Gaming Corporation (Pagcor), Alejandro Tengco, stated that the organization must decide whether to function as a supervisor or as a manager.

Tengco was answering inquiries regarding Pagcor during a House of Representatives budget committee meeting on August 30th. Tengco was named as the new leader and chief executive of the regulatory body last week. During the meeting, Representative Rufus Rodriguez questioned Tengco about the suitability of Pagcor being both a supervisor and a manager.

“It’s challenging,” Rodriguez remarked. “It’s a conflict of interest for the same entity to both regulate and operate. In other words, there cannot be a fair playing field. Do you concur that it’s time to enact legislation to establish a casino regulatory body?”

Tengco responded by acknowledging that Pagcor’s dual role as an operator and a regulator is a matter they have observed and agreed needs to be addressed.

“This is among the top priorities of the current Pagcor administration,” Tengco stated. “I believe we need to effectively separate the supervisor from the manager.”

Its crucial to tackle this issue immediately and make a swift decision. Even the Finance Secretary is urging PAGCOR to halt operations at nearly 40 casinos, allowing us to draw a line and determine if we should retain just one.

Tenco stated that PAGCOR aims to “resolve this matter” as soon as possible when discussing drafting a new casino law, emphasizing that the primary focus will be on regulation.

“The ultimate decision could involve supporting the sale of the casinos… eliminating the need for a casino regulator. We’ll undoubtedly prioritize control.”

“We’ll present a report outlining our final decision on this matter.”
